摘要
According to the characteristics of the heterogeneous unmanned aerial vehicle (UAV) formation cooperative task assignment in the anti-radar combat, an improved mixed integer linear program task assignment algorithm which takes the time window in to account, is proposed. Specifically, the reasonable variable definition and collaborative constraints between UAVs and the tasks are presented in detail. On the other hand, since the genetic algorithm has advantages of global search ability and parallel computing ability, a time-window based multi-layer coding genetic algorithm is proposed too. The simulation and analysis show the proposed algorithms are available for the anti-radar cooperative combat, and the related advantages and applicability of the presented algorithms are analyzed too. © 2018, Editorial Office of Systems Engineering and Electronics.
